Hearty and strong, constructed to endure every single frazada is unique. The wool is first sheared from farm-raised animals; sheep and alpacas. It is then spun, plied, and naturally dyed from local flora and fauna indigenous to the region. Frazadas are all woven by hand on a back strap loom and the process in which they are made can take up to 2 months.
